Output 5cf86b2d223d080b15de00fbf249148e742d25e1395df98e41ecc77e60654004:0

value
85907859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f59ff296e08c2f8730ef30ae3fd68e77b986b47e OP_EQUAL
address
3Q5m5tzntntYpAAhCjaNoeEBRiudY9Y4D9
transaction
5cf86b2d223d080b15de00fbf249148e742d25e1395df98e41ecc77e60654004
spent
true